Yair Rodriguez began learning taekwondo at the age of 5 and started his journey in combat sports. He eventually began practicing MMA and faced Jonatan Guzman in his 2011 professional debut at FMP 8. He won the fight via unanimous decision and started his career with a victory.

Rodriguez began competing on The Ultimate Fighter Latin America as a featherweight for Team Velasquez. As evident of his dominance, he defeated Rodolfo Rubio in the semi-finals by first-round verbal submission and Humberto Brown in the quarterfinals via second-round triangle choke submission to move forward in his professional career as a mixed martial artist. He made his promotional debut in the UFC in 2014.

Yair Rodriguez Losses

Yair Rodriguez has lost five fights in his professional career as of April 8, 2025.

Yair Rodriguez vs. Roberto Herrara

Yair Rodriguez locked horns with Roberto Herrara at Mexican Fighters Promotions 13. Herrara made quick work of Rodriguez and knocked him out in the first round via a first-round KO. The loss was the first of Yair Rodriguez's professional career.

Yair Rodriguez vs. Frankie Edgar

Yair Rodriguez and Frankie Edgar squared off against Frankie Edgar at UFC 211. Edgar dispatched Rodriguez in the second round via TKO and handed him the second loss of his professional career.

Yair Rodriguez vs. Max Holloway

At UFC Fight Night 197, Yair Rodriguez faced off against Max Holloway. Rodriguez was on the back foot in the opening frame as he connected with his leg kicks but could not fend off Holloway's ferocious punches and counterpunches in the boxing ring. Max continued to aggress in the second round as both competitors increased their volume.

Holloway outclassed Rodriguez in the third round after being knocked to the ground and subjected to brutal ground-and-pound. Although there were more strikes in the fourth round than in the third, the fight remained the same. Rodriguez displayed his technical prowess by avoiding a standing guillotine attempt while still underground and pounding.

In the fifth round, Rodriguez delivered a powerful elbow that cut Holloway. Despite this, Holloway outpunched Yair in the competition, which was decided by the judges' scores. A unanimous verdict defeated Yair Rodriguez.

Yair Rodriguez vs. Alexander Volkanovski

Yair Rodriguez locked horns with Alexander Volkanovski at UFC 290 for the undisputed featherweight title. Volkanovski outclassed Rodriguez via third-round TKO and delivered him the fourth loss of his career.

Yair Rodriguez vs. Brian Ortega

Yair Rodriguez and Brian Ortega faced each other at UFC Fight Night: Moreno vs. Royval 2 on February 24, 2024. Ortega defeated him via a thrid-round technical submission to win and handed Rodriguez his fourth loss.
